diff --git a/doc/openbox.1.in b/doc/openbox.1.in new file mode 100644 index 00000000..d7387ac5 --- /dev/null +++ b/doc/openbox.1.in @@ -0,0 +1,94 @@ +.TH "OPENBOX" "1" +.SH "NAME" +openbox \(em Next generation, highly configurable window manager + +.SH "SYNOPSIS" +.PP +\fBopenbox\fR [\fB\-\-help\fP] [\fB\-\-version\fP] [\fB\-\-replace\fP] [\fB\-\-reconfigure\fP] [\fB\-\-sm-disable\fP] [\fB\-\-sync\fP] [\fB\-\-debug\fP] [\fB\-\-debug-focus\fP] [\fB\-\-debug-xinerama\fP] +.SH "DESCRIPTION" +.PP +Openbox is a next generation, highly +configurable window manager. Openbox is compliant with the +latest window manager standards. +.PP +You can start Openbox in three ways: +.PP +If you run a display manager such as GDM, you will find 3 entries +in the login session type menu for Openbox: +\fBGNOME/Openbox\fR, \fBKDE/Openbox\fR and \fBOpenbox\fR. If you want to use Openbox +within GNOME or KDE, you can choose the appropriate entry, and it will +launch GNOME or KDE with Openbox as the window manager. +.PP +The third option at log in, which is \fBOpenbox\fR without a session manager, uses the \fBopenbox-session\fR command to start Openbox. On log in, \fBopenbox\fR will +run the ~/.config/openbox/autostart.sh script if it exists, and will run +the system-wide script @configdir@/openbox/autostart.sh otherwise. You +may place anything you want to run automatically in those files, for +example: + +.PP +.RS +.PP +.nf +xsetroot \-solid grey & +gnome-settings-daemon & +.fi +.RE +.PP +Make sure that each line is followed by a "&" or else the script will +stop there and further commands will not be executed. You can use the +@configdir@/openbox/autostart.sh file as an example for creating your +own. +.PP +The default @configdir@/openbox/autostart.sh runs a number of things +with Openbox. +.PP +Lastly, if you use \fBstartx\fR to launch your X +session, you can set up a ~/.xinitrc file to run +\fBopenbox-session\fR and follow the same directions as +above regarding the autostart.sh file. +.PP +You can use the \fBobconf\fR tool to configure Openbox +easily with a graphical interface, however more in-depth configuration +is possible by editing the configuration files by hand. Please note that +\fBobconf\fR older than version 2.0 may not work at all +for you. +.PP +The default configuration and menu files are installed in +@configdir@/openbox/, and the user configuration is placed in +~/.config/openbox/. You can copy the default configuration and menus +to ~/.config/openbox and edit it to your liking. +.SH "OPTIONS" +.PP +These are the possible options that \fBopenbox\fR accepts: +.IP "\fB\-\-help\fP" 10 +Show a summary of the options available. +.IP "\fB\-\-version\fP" 10 +Show the version of the program. +.IP "\fB\-\-replace\fP" 10 +Replace the currently running window manager. +.IP "\fB\-\-reconfigure\fP" 10 +If Openbox is already running on the display, tell it to +reload its configuration. +.IP "\fB\-\-sm-disable\fP" 10 +Do not connect to the session manager. +.IP "\fB\-\-sync\fP" 10 +Run in synchronous mode (for debugging). +.IP "\fB\-\-debug\fP" 10 +Display debugging output. +.IP "\fB\-\-debug-focus\fP" 10 +Display debugging output for focus handling. +.IP "\fB\-\-debug-xinerama\fP" 10 +Split the display into two fake xinerama regions, if +xinerama is not already enabled. This is for debugging +xinerama support. +.SH "SEE ALSO" +.PP +obconf (1), openbox-gnome-session (1), openbox-kde-session (1). + +.PP +The program's full documentation is available on the website: +\fBhttp://openbox.org/\fP +.PP +Please report bugs to: \fBhttp://bugzilla.icculus.org/ +\fP +.\" created by instant / docbook-to-man, Tue 15 May 2007, 20:08 |
